Overview of Dr. Scott Hudson, MD

Dr. Scott Hudson, MD is an Otolaryngology (Ear, Nose & Throat) Specialist in Tulsa, OK. Dr. Hudson, completed a residency at University of Utah Health Sciences Center, Salt Lake City, UT. Patients rated Dr. Hudson an average 3.0 star rating.

Dr. Hudson works at Utica Park Clinic in Tulsa, OK.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Anthem and Blue Cross Blue Shield as well as other major insurance plans. Please call ahead to schedule an appointment and to confirm all accepted insurance plans.

    What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
